The Military Diet Plan Introduction

This diet is unique in the way that you are only provided with a 3-day meal plan for the entire week, instead of a 7-day meal plan. You are supposed to follow the meal plan for 3 days, and then you have the next 4 days off. During those 4 days off, you are encouraged to eat healthy, but there is no specific meal plan to follow. Repeat the weekly cycle of 3 days on the meal plan, 4 days eating normally until you reach your goal weight. For the first 3 days of the military diet, you will notice that the meal plan doesn’t include any snacks. The total intake each day is between 1,100 to 1,400 calories a day. For the 4 days that you have off, you are permitted to eat snacks. Try to keep your calories under 1,500 calories a day for your days off.

What to Drink on the Military Diet

The main thing that you will be drinking on the military diet is water. Water has no calories, and it promotes weight loss.

It boosts your metabolism and keeps your digestion regular and working smoothly. Try to drink a glass of water before every meal to keep yourself full.

If you crave something other than water, you are also allowed to drink coffee and/or tea. However, you are not permitted to add cream or sugar to your coffee. This would add additional calories that can hinder your results.

Therefore, if you wish to drink coffee, you have to drink black coffee. Black coffee is only 5 calories per cup, and you can sweeten it with Stevia.

If you enjoy drinking tea, that’s great because you can drink unlimited amounts of caffeine-free herbal tea on this diet.

Day One of the Military Diet

Here is the meal plan for the first day of the military diet. Altogether, the total comes to around 1,400 calories.

Breakfast

  • One slice of toast with 2 tablespoons of peanut butter (or any nut butter of your choice)
  • Half of a grapefruit
  • One cup of black coffee or herbal tea (optional)

Lunch

  • One slice of toast
  • 1/2 cup of tuna (can be substituted with 1/2 an avocado and 2 tablespoons of hummus)
  • One cup of coffee or herbal tea

Dinner

  • 3 ounces of any meat (or 3 ounces of lentils, beans, or tofu if you are vegetarian or vegan)
  • One cup of green beans
  • One apple
  • Half of a banana
  • One cup of ice cream (can be substituted with a cup of yogurt, a cup of non-dairy ice cream, or a cup of vanilla almond milk)

Day Two of the Military Diet

This is the meal plan for the second day of the military diet. Day two includes around 1,200 calories worth of food.

Breakfast

  • One egg cooked however you want (can be substituted with 1/4 cup of any nuts or seeds, or 1/2 cup of baked beans)
  • One slice of toast
  • Half of a banana
  • One cup of black coffee or herbal tea

Lunch

  • One hard-boiled egg (or 1/2 of an avocado)
  • One cup of cottage cheese (can be substituted with a cup of plain greek yogurt, or a cup of tofu)
  • Five saltine crackers (or five rice cakes)

Dinner

  • Two hot dogs without the buns (vegans or vegetarians can substitute with soy or tofu hot dogs)
  • One cup of cooked broccoli
  • Half a cup of carrots
  • Half of a banana
  • 1/2 cup of vanilla ice cream (refer to substitutions from the dinner on day one)

Day Three of the Military Diet

Day three of the military diet has a total of roughly 1,300 calories.

Breakfast

  • Five saltine crackers or rice cakes
  • One slice of cheddar cheese (can be substituted with non-dairy soy cheese, or one egg)
  • One apple
  • One cup of tea or black coffee (optional)

Lunch

  • One hard-boiled egg (or 1/2 avocado)
  • One slice of toast

Dinner

  • One cup of tuna (can be substituted with 1/2 cup of chickpeas)
  • Half of a banana
  • One cup of vanilla ice cream (refer to substitutions from dinner on day one)
